2018-12-21 |
V1.0.0 |
- Various types of media files can be uploaded to ApsaraVideo VOD, including video
and audio files, images, and auxiliary media assets such as watermarks and subtitle
files.
- Local media files can be uploaded to ApsaraVideo VOD. The maximum size of a file
that can be uploaded is 48.8 TB. Resumable upload is not supported.
- Online media files can be uploaded to ApsaraVideo VOD. The maximum size of a file
that can be uploaded is 48.8 TB. Online media files are downloaded to local temporary
directories and then uploaded to ApsaraVideo VOD. Resumable upload is not supported.
- M3U8 video files can be uploaded. An operation is added for parsing the M3U8 index
files to obtain the list of part URLs. The URLs of part files can also be specified
as needed. For more information, see Upload SDK for PHP.
